Components of a Manual Kit
- Inflatable Cuff: Designed to enclose snugly around the upper arm.
- Bulb and Valve: Used to manually inflate the vesica and control the release of air.
- Manometer: The gage that displays press in millimeters of mercury (mmHg).
- Stethoscope: Indispensable for auscultation - listening to the roue flow sounds.
How to Use a Manual Blood Pressure Cuff Correctly
Accuracy depends heavily on proficiency. Following a standardized procedure assure that every indication you occupy is reproducible and reliable.
Step-by-Step Measurement Guide
- Formulation: Have the patient sit quietly for at least five minutes with their rear support and foot flat on the floor.
- Position: Position the cuff on the bare upper arm, about an inch above the antecubital pit (the bend of the elbow).
- Ostentation: Place the stethoscope chest part over the brachial artery. Expand the cuff apace to about 180 mmHg or until you no longer learn a impulse.
- Deflation: Lento open the air valve to free pressing at a pace of 2-3 mmHg per second.
- Listening: Note the pressure when you discover the first rhythmic tapping sound (systolic). Continue listening until the sound disappear entirely (diastolic).
💡 Billet: Ensure the cuff size is appropriate for the patient's arm circumference; an undersize handcuff can lead to incorrectly eminent blood pressure reading.
